The names Datamax and Intermec will soon disappear from the label printer market. Over the last few years, they have migrated to the Honeywell platform.

Honeywell has now formally announced the End-of-Life (EOL) of its long-serving Datamax-O’Neil industrial and desktop printer range including A-Class, E-Class, H-Class, I-Class and M-Class printers. As a result, the Datamax-O’Neil range of printers will no longer be available for purchase.

Products reach the end of their product life cycle for a variety of reasons. Factors may include parts or repair resource availability, technology innovation, or the products are no longer economically feasible to continue support.

A full list of key like-for-like replacement options for legacy models can be found below to help guide forward planning. The models suggested will maintain the same level of performance and functionality as the superseded model.

Desktop Label printers

End Of Life: E-Class

Recommended replacement: PC42, PC43

Honeywell recommends the PC43 as replacements for the E-Class. Or for basic printing needs at the most affordable price, choose the PC42.

The PC43 series is a popular choice for light-duty, desktop applications of up to 1,000 labels per day. It prints faster than the E-Class, has a better user experience, and gives you “Smart Printing” which allows you to operate the printer without a PC. Add a keyboard, barcode scanner or other USB peripherals directly to the printer.

Light Industrial Printers

End Of Life: M-Class

Recommended replacement: PD43, PD45

The PD43 series of light industrial thermal printers are the recommended replacements for the M-Class printers. They incorporate the latest printing innovations into a compact and affordable solution designed to deliver high print performance in a smaller footprint. Often suited for the distribution centre, warehouse, and airline passenger service.

The PD45 series printer is Honeywell’s new commercial-grade industrial printer, which is suited for manufacturing, retail, transportation & logistics, health care, and government applications.

Mid Industrial Printers

End Of Life: I-Class

Recommended replacement: PM43, PM45

Honeywell suggests the PM43 and PM45 as replacement printers for the I-Class. The PM43 mid-range industrial printers deliver fast print speeds, drop-in deployment, advanced connectivity, and proven reliability. Built to support maximum uptime, PM Series printers are available with either a tamper-proof colour touchscreen in 10 languages or a universal icon interface.

The PM45 industrial printers are designed for high-quality label printing in harsh industrial environments. They print relatively fast at up to 14 IPS (200 dpi model). The PM45 printer can ensure high print quality of barcodes, texts, and images, even on small electronic components and pharmaceutical labels.

Industrial Printers

End Of Life: H-Class

Recommended replacement: PX4/6ie, PX940

PX940 is the recommended replacement for the H-Class printers. It’s the industry’s first label printer with a fully integrated barcode verifier (optional). With its print registration of up to +/- 0.2 mm (0.0079 in) it is extremely accurate for the smallest of prints. The PX940 printer is well suited for transportation and logistics, pharmaceuticals and healthcare, shipping and distribution centres, industrial manufacturing, automotive parts suppliers, and applications that are regulated and require high precision accurate printing.

The PX4/6ie series is designed for mission-critical operations that need to print up to 12,000 labels per day. All-metal design and solid construction for 24/7 reliable service. Although extremely durable, it has the smallest footprint in its class.

What will this mean for me?

Please request quotes and availability as normal, and we will manage the replacement as necessary. Don’t worry about your label and ribbon media not working; in the majority of like-for-like printers the media is interchangeable, however in some mobile printers it is worth confirming the Roll Outer Diameter size as a smaller roll may be required.

End of life does not mean end of support; printDATA is an authorized service agent and will continue to supply spare parts for as long as they are available from Honeywell. End-of-Service dates are listed on the Honeywell Discontinued Products page.
